The “Closed 3” refers to the styling of the numeral “3” in the date, where the ends are nearly joined—unlike the more open version also used in 1873. This subtle variation adds collector appeal and historical interest to the coin.

Designed by James B. Longacre and struck from 1849 to 1907, the Liberty Head Double Eagle remains one of the most iconic gold coins in American history. Each piece contains nearly one full troy ounce of gold, making it highly valued both for its gold content and its numismatic significance.

Coin Specifications:

  • Denomination: $20

  • Variety: Closed 3

  • Designer: James B. Longacre

  • Obverse: Liberty facing left, wearing a coronet inscribed “Liberty,” surrounded by 13 stars

  • Reverse: Heraldic eagle with shield on its chest, 13 stars above, and inscriptions around the rim

  • Edge Type: Reeded

  • Mint / Mint Mark: San Francisco (S)

  • Gold Content: 0.9675 troy oz

  • Composition: 90% gold, 10% copper

  • Weight: 33.436 grams

  • Diameter: 34.1 mm

  • Brand: U.S. Mint
